WebFeb 11, 2015 · SharePoint has a feature in Document Library called ‘Generate File Plan Report’. Follow the steps below: 1. Go to a document library for which you need to get the list of folders and files 2. Go to Library > Library Settings 3. Click on ‘ Generate File Plan Report ‘ under Permissions and Management

WebJun 29, 2024 · The Get items and Get files SharePoint actions for flows in Power Automate let you get items from a list and a library, respectively. Though they are different actions, the capabilities for both the actions are same. ...
